Output 355a28c383c59723330e7cf37eafb8ec3b2360ea1b6294616ad71601be99d6c4:3

value
103567
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8384eba3629181b52af1f171e665f4fd64b0846 OP_EQUAL
address
3KwgXE2wPf6CamLvZtD1L9QgsKuvr8R44h
transaction
355a28c383c59723330e7cf37eafb8ec3b2360ea1b6294616ad71601be99d6c4
spent
true